* Shandon, Cork City, Ireland: A suburb of Cork City, Ireland, known for its iconic church, St. Anne's Shandon, with its famous bell tower.
The name "Shandon" is derived from the Irish Gaelic "Sean Dhún," meaning "Old Fort." This refers to the historic fort that once stood in the area, now known as Shandon, Cork.
